Microsoft wins award for Kinect at regional retail awards

aaaaaPress release: Microsoft Corp. has announced that it has won awards in two categories at the Middle East Retail Academy (MERA) 2011 Awards. The MERA 2011 Awards, which took place on May 18 in Fujairah, UAE, saw Microsoft awarded as the 2011 Gaming Retail Vendor of the Year for Xbox 360, and 2011 Best Product Innovation for its globally renowned Kinect for Xbox 360.

aaaaaOther gaming and technology giants including EA, Logitech, Nintendo and Sony were nominated in the 2011 Gaming Retail Vendor of the Year category.

aaaaaLaunched in 2008, the annual MERA Awards see retailers evaluate pre-nominated vendors across a spectrum of criteria including: partner engagement, channel strategy, pricing, stock management, product evolution, margin potential, channel management and partner programme.

aaaaaMicrosoft’s Kinect for Xbox 360, the controller-free gaming system, has recently entered the Guinness Book of Records as the fastest-selling gaming console, selling more than 10 million units since its launch last November.
